SBE Inc. (NASDAQ:SBEI), a provider of IP-based storage software
solutions for next-generation storage systems, and emBoot Inc., a
pioneer in delivering network boot capabilities, today announced
that SBE�s IP SAN Director Suite has been added to emBoot�s list of
supported iSCSI targets for winBoot/i. Using winBoot/i, SBE
customers can now boot any Microsoft Windows 2003 server from iSCSI
storage to simplify server management, reduce costs, and deploy
more robust disaster recovery solutions. IP SAN Director Suite
users can utilize winBoot/i to boot physical or virtual servers
running Microsoft Windows 2003 to accelerate initial deployments
and server upgrades, significantly lower total operating costs,
reduce risk, and improve their ability to recover from business
threatening disasters. winBoot/i enables iSCSI boot using standard
network interface cards instead of more costly specialized HBAs.
